An assumption the speaker makes concerning what the listener knows about the subject of a conversation is known as:

A speaker who presupposes that the listener or audience is familiar with the subject of the conversation will usually fail to communicate to that audience any helpful information. If the listener is struggling to understand basic facts about the subject, further in depth information will not be absorbed
